Going to take the opportunity perform a friendly hijack to tie into a close relative of the laser designating: Tracer Darting.
This is a passion project for me and one that I am fanatical about. A few patches back DICE introduced the ability for infantry to fire tracers darts into the map environment. This would ostensibly allow vehicles the ability to fire on those targets with AGM's thus finally making due on the promise made back in BF3 that "you ARE the airstrike." You could have infantry designate a target and then another player flying in to fire ordnance on that target.
This would be balanced by the need to for two players to be involved and hard countered by Blasco's jammer. It would fairly address concerns by pilots that they had nothing to fire at once all ground vehicles had been destroyed.

One problem: The AGM blast damage was never increased to allow it to perform as intended. It still does only 50 damage to infantry with a very small blast radius. Naturally, this needs to be increased to make it viable. Something on the order of the MBT's HE shell would be balanced.
The reason why the proposed damage/radius increase is justified is that it takes someone on the ground to fire the dart and then some vehicle with AGM has be in range, lock and fire before the dart expires in 12 seconds AND the targets have to still be in the blast radius when the missile impacts. Of course, the flashing dart is visible to the enemies so they can always vacate the area to avoid damage and the kill radius I am proposing is 2m which is very modest. To put that into perspective that's about the radius of the HE shell on the MBT.
This solves the problem of people wanting dumbfire jdams, which would be almost impossible to balance, by providing the same damage profile but with the aforementioned restrictions to keep it from becoming unmanageable. And it solves the problem by boosting the utility of an unpowered gadget: the Tracer Dart.

I think Blasco shouldn't hard-counter it though, bc of the effort required to laser and coordinate vs just placing a gadget for someone to camp.
Since the new rocket pods are fairly effective at farming kills, you're proposed changes could help to make the lock-on rockets more useful again in comparison, while being more than difficult enough to use.
One important thing to add would also be that the marker of the dart-gun should have another color/info, when shot at the ground rather than stuck to a vehicle, in order to inform players what they are shooting at.
It is way to often that a dart-gun-shot misses the intended target and marks a location that is of no interest and can fool someone to shoot at it with disappointment.
